River Oaks

River Oaks has a consistent population, and is popular with families with teens, people in their 20s, people in their 40s, and people in their 50s. River Oaks is a large neighbourhood in north central Oakville, north of College Park. It is a newer neighbourhood, developed in the 1990s and early 2000s, with some ongoing development. Housing is mixed, with single detached homes, semi-detached homes, low-rise and high-rise apartments and condos, and townhomes. Some of the developments are denser, and on narrower lots than in other Oakville neighbourhoods. A commercial area sits in the northwest corner. Sixteen Mile Creek forms the western boundary, and there are a number of green, wooded spaces and trails.

Families with kids make up 66% of households in River Oaks, while couples without children make up 20% of households and 9% of households are one person living alone. People in River Oaks come from 126 different ethnic origins, and 34% are first-generation immigrants, while 29% are second-generation immigrants.

River Oaks Schools

This neighbourhood has great elementary schools, great secondary schools, elementary special programs, and secondary special programs. There are 10 public schools, 7 Catholic schools, and 1 private school serving River Oaks. The special programs offered at local schools include French Immersion, International Baccalaureate, Advanced Placement, and Montessori.

Having Fun in
River Oaks

Fun is easy to find at the many parks & rec facilities here. Parks in River Oaks feature playgrounds for kids, sports parks, and skating. There are 16 parks in this neighbourhood, with 64 recreational facilities in total. The average number of facilities per park is 4.
